The Kansas City Chiefs suffered a major injury scare against the Los Angeles Chargers on Sunday after wide receiver Xavier Worthy left the contest to be evaluated for a possible concussion.

During the first quarter of Sunday's game, Worthy hit his head on the ground while attempting to haul a pass from Chiefs quarterback Patrick Mahomes. The Chiefs wide receiver took another hit after Chargers cornerback Donte Jackson's thigh collided with his head.

Worthy, who was hurt by the impact, remained of the field before being helped off it by others.

Earlier this year, Worthy hurt his shoulder against the same team when the Chiefs faced the Chargers in Brazil. The Chiefs wide receiver collided with teammate Travis Kelce and missed two games due to the injury.

Chiefs wide receiver returned against Chargers after clearing concussion protocol

The Chiefs entered Sunday's matchup without wide receiver Marquise Brown, who was unavailable due to personal reasons. Worthy was taken to the locker room and was placed in the concussion protocol.

However, Chiefs fans were relieved after Worthy cleared the protocol and returned to the game in the second quarter. The Chiefs, who headed to the must-win game with a 6-7 record, held a 13-10 advantage at halftime after two field goals from Harrison Butker in the second quarter.
